【Eureka篇三】EurekaServer服务注册中心(1)
2024-09-30 12:57:20
注:在前面【Rest微服务案例(二)】的基础上进行操作。
1. 新建Maven Module,子模块名称为microservicecloud-eureka-7001,packaging为jar模式
<!-- eureka server端 -->
<dependency>
<groupId>org.springframework.cloud</groupId>
<artifactId>spring-cloud-starter-netflix-eureka-server</artifactId>
</dependency> <!-- 修改后立即生效,热部署 -->
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-devtools</artifactId>
</dependency>
2. 在src/main/resources目录下创建application.properties
server.port=7001
#eureka服务端的实例名称
eureka.instance.hostname=localhost
#false表示不向注册中心注册自己
eureka.client.register-with-eureka=false
#false表示自己端就是注册中心,我的职责就是维护服务实例,并不需要去检索服务
eureka.client.fetch-registry=false
#设置与Eureka Server交互的地址查询服务和注册服务都需要依赖这个地址。
eureka.client.service-url.defaultZone=http://${eureka.instance.hostname}:${server.port}/eureka/
3. 启动类
@SpringBootApplication
@EnableEurekaServer //EurekaServer服务器端启动类,接受其它微服务注册进来
public class EurekaServer7001_App {
public static void main(String[] args) {
SpringApplication.run(EurekaServer7001_App.class, args);
} }
4. 测试
启动项目,访问http://localhost:7001/,结果页面如下:
目前没有任何服务注册进来。
最新文章
- eclipse项目打包
- Java中是否可以调用一个类中的main方法?
- SharePoint 2013 通过审计获取文档下载次数
- Wampserver3.0.0设置语言为中文无效
- jQuery 关于点击菜单项,使子条目&ldquo;向上&rdquo;展开效果的实现
- 常用免费的WebServices地址
- IronPython和C#交互
- request.getparameter和 request.getattribute的差别
- .NET大型B2C开源项目nopcommerce解析——项目结构
- FTP服务器搭建及操作(一)
- kubernetes中kubeconfig的用法
- [java,2019-01-28] 枪手博弈,谁才是最后赢家
- eclipse 中右键项目出现卡死导致无法共享项目的解决办法
- opencv源码学习: getStructuringElement函数;
- 在arcgis使用python脚本进行字段计算时是如何解决中文问题的
- centos redis 3.2.11 安装与配置
- 暗网 tor溯源困难根因——用户的请求会在分布全球的主机随机跳转三次,最终才到达服务器,这就造成了溯源的极其困难
- MyCat入门指南
- spring mvc注解@RequestMapping
- emacs 中使用git diff命令行
热门文章
- git集成idea
- css 知识点,你有可能不知道欧!
- 201871010108-高文利《面向对象程序设计(java)》第一周学习总结
- Regex quick reference
- Yii2处理密码加密及验证
- C语言程序设计100例之(3): Cantor表
- LeetCode 217:存在重复元素	Contains Duplicate
- 鸟哥的Linux私房菜笔记第五章,文件权限与目录配置(二)
- 2、Hibernate持久化编写
- 解决No &#39;Access-Control-Allow-Origin&#39; header is present on the requested resource.跨域问题